servicer applies in that section

The term “servicer” means the person responsible for servicing of a loan (including the person who makes or holds a loan if such person also services the loan). The term does not include— (A) the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ation or the Resolution Trust Corporation, in connection with assets acquired, assigned, sold, or transferred pursuant to section 1823(c) of this title or as receiver or conservator of an insured depository institution; and (B) the Government National Mortgage Association, the Federal National Mortgage Association, the Federal Home Loan Mortgage Corporation, the Resolution Trust Corporation, or the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ation, in any case in which the …

servicing applies in that section

The term “servicing” means receiving any scheduled periodic payments from a borrower pursuant to the terms of any loan, including amounts for escrow accounts described in section 2609 of this title , and making the payments of principal and interest and such other payments with respect to the amounts received from the borrower as may be required pursuant to the terms of the loan.

The term “business day” means any day other than a Saturday, Sunday, or legal holiday. (4) Cash

cash applies throughout its chapter

The term “cash” means United States coins and currency, including Federal Reserve notes. (5) Cashier’s check

cashier’s check applies throughout its chapter

The term “cashier’s check” means any check which— (A) is drawn on a depository institution; (B) is signed by an officer or employee of such depository institution; and (C) is a direct obligation of such depository institution. (6) Certified check

certified check applies throughout its chapter

The term “certified check” means any check with respect to which a depository institution certifies that— (A) the signature on the check is genuine; and (B) such depository institution has set aside funds which— (i) are equal to the amount of the check; and (ii) will be used only to pay such check. (7) Check

check applies throughout its chapter

The term “check” means any negotiable demand draft drawn on or payable through an office of a depository institution located in the United States. Such term does not include noncash items. (8) Check clearinghouse association

check clearinghouse association applies throughout its chapter

The term “check clearinghouse association” means any arrangement by which participant depository institutions exchange deposited checks on a local basis, including an entire metropolitan area, without using the check processing facilities of the Federal Reserve System. (9) Check processing region

check processing region applies throughout its chapter

The term “check processing region” means the geographical area served by a Federal Reserve bank check processing center or such larger area as the Board may prescribe by regulations. (10) Consumer account

consumer account applies throughout its chapter

The term “consumer account” means any account used primarily for personal, family, or household purposes. (11) Depository check

depository check applies throughout its chapter

The term “depository check” means any cashier’s check, certified check, teller’s check, and any other functionally equivalent instrument as determined by the Board. (12) Depository institution

depository institution applies throughout its chapter

The term “depository institution” has the meaning given such term in clauses (i) through (vi) of section 461(b)(1)(A) of this title . Such term also includes an office, branch, or agency of a foreign bank located in the United States. (13) Local originating depository institution

local originating depository institution applies throughout its chapter

The term “local originating depository institution” means any originating depository institution which is located in the same check processing region as the receiving depository institution. (14) Noncash item

noncash item applies throughout its chapter

The term “noncash item” means— (A) a check or other demand item to which a passbook, certificate, or other document is attached; (B) a check or other demand item which is accompanied by special instructions, such as a request for special advise of payment or dishonor; or (C) any similar item which is otherwise classified as a noncash item in regulations of the Board. (15) Nonlocal originating depository institution

nonlocal originating depository institution applies throughout its chapter

The term “nonlocal originating depository institution” means any originating depository institution which is not a local depository institution. (16) Proprietary ATM

nonproprietary ATM applies throughout its chapter

The term “nonproprietary ATM” means an automated teller machine which is not a proprietary ATM. (19) Participant

originating depository institution applies throughout its chapter

The term “originating depository institution” means the branch of a depository institution on which a check is drawn. (18) Nonproprietary ATM

participant applies throughout its chapter

The term “participant” means a depository institution which— (A) is located in the same geographic area as that served by a check clearinghouse association; and (B) exchanges checks through the check clearinghouse association, either directly or through an intermediary. (20) Receiving depository institution

proprietary ATM applies throughout its chapter

The term “proprietary ATM” means an automated teller machine which is— (A) located— (i) at or adjacent to a branch of the receiving depository institution; or (ii) in close proximity, as defined by the Board, to a branch of the receiving depository institution; or (B) owned by, operated exclusively for, or operated by the receiving depository institution. (17) Originating depository institution

receiving depository institution applies throughout its chapter

The term “receiving depository institution” means the branch of a depository institution or the proprietary ATM, located in the United States, in which a check is first deposited. (21) State

State applies throughout its chapter

The term “State” means any State, the District of Columbia, the Commonwealth of Puerto Rico, American Samoa, the Commonwealth of the Northern Mariana Islands, Guam, or the Virgin Islands. (22) Teller’s check

teller’s check applies throughout its chapter

The term “teller’s check” means any check issued by a depository institution and drawn on another depository institution. (23) United States
